Robovenger, released in 2022, is an action-packed platformer that invites players to take control of a highly agile and bouncy robot. In this adventure indie game, your mission is straightforward: collect as many rubies as possible while skillfully navigating through treacherous mines and avoiding enemies. Its vibrant graphics and engaging gameplay make it a notable title in the platforming genre, appealing to both casual gamers and hardcore platforming enthusiasts alike.

When it comes to PC performance, Robovenger is designed to be accessible, requiring just an entry-level GPU with a minimum score of around 303. The game runs smoothly with as little as 1 GB of RAM, meaning players with basic gaming setups can still enjoy a vibrant experience. For optimal fps performance, a GPU from the low-end tier, such as the NVIDIA GTX 750 or equivalent, is recommended, allowing for decent graphics settings without compromising gameplay.
